A health employee fumigates against Aedes Aegypti mosquito that may carry dengue fever at a neighborhood in Jakarta, Indonesia on March 15, 2016. Dengue fever is common in tropical areas with high humidity such as indonesia, especially in slum areas. This disease will usually begin to appear at the turn of the season, in which the temperature particularly suitable for breeding mosquitoes penular disease. (Photo by Agoes Rudianto/NurPhoto)
